Why Your Cancellation Letter Matters

When you need to cancel a flight, it's not just about clicking a button online. Sometimes, especially if you're dealing with specific circumstances or seeking a refund beyond the standard policy, a well-written letter can be your best friend. This document serves as your official communication with the airline, clearly stating your intent to cancel and outlining your reasons. The importance of having a clear and documented request cannot be overstated , as it hel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ures your case is properly reviewed.

Think of it like this: if you were trying to explain something important to a teacher, you'd want to be clear, concise, and provide all the necessary details. Your cancellation letter is no different. It’s a professional way to communicate with the airline, and it might be your key to:

  • Securing a refund.
  • Getting a travel voucher for future use.
  • Waiving cancellation fees.
  • Ensuring your request is logged and traceable.

Here's a quick look at what you should consider including:

Key Information Why It's Important
Your Name and Contact Info So they know who you are and can reach you.
Flight Details (PNR, Flight Number, Dates) To quickly identify your booking.
Reason for Cancellation Helps them understand your situation.
Desired Outcome (Refund, Voucher) Clearly states what you're hoping for.

Flight Ticket Cancellation Letter Sample: Unexpected Illness

  • Dear [Airline Name] Customer Service,
  • I am writing to formally request the cancellation of my flight ticket.
  • My booking reference number is [Your PNR].
  • The flight details are: Flight Number [Flight Number] from [Departure City] to [Arrival City] on [Date of Flight].
  • Unfortunately, I have experienced a sudden and unexpected illness.
  • I have attached a doctor's note as supporting documentation.
  • I am unable to travel due to my medical condition.
  • I kindly request a full refund of my ticket cost.
  • Alternatively, I would appreciate a travel voucher for future use.
  • I apologize for any inconvenience this may cause.
  • I hope for your understanding and prompt resolution.
  • Please let me know if any further information is required from my end.
  • I look forward to your positive response.
  • Thank you for your time and assistance.
  • Sincerely,
  • [Your Full Name]
  • [Your Phone Number]
  • [Your Email Address]
  • [Date]

Canceling a flight ticket doesn't have to be a hassle. By understanding the process and having a clear, well-documented cancellation letter ready, you can navigate these situations with greater ease. Remember to always check the airline's specific cancellation policy and keep copies of all your communication. With a little preparation, you can ensure that your travel plans, even when they change, are handled efficiently and effectively.
